The potential of metal-organic frameworks for the future of carbon dioxide capture and gas separation
Midhun Mohan, Mohamed Essalhi, David Durette, Love Karan Rana, Follivi Kloutse Ayevide, Thierry Maris, and Adam Duong. ACS Appl. Mater. Interfaces2020, 12, 45, 50619–50627
The work led by Professor Adam Duong of the Hydrogen Research Institute has contributed to the development of Metal-Organic Frameworks (porous materials called IRHs) capable of capturing carbon dioxide and separating gases at atmospheric temperature and pressure.
